Flood warning for River Culm (Upper) at Culmstock and Uffculme

Get flood warnings by phone, text or email

High river levels are expected to cause flooding this morning. 

Flooding is expected on 27 January 2026 . 

Heavy rain has fallen in the area overnight and more is forecast throughout the day.

Properties and low lying areas will start to flood from around 7AM on Tuesday. The main areas of concern are Culmstock and Uffculme. Flood waters may be deep and fast flowing in these areas.

River levels are forecast to be at their highest between 06:00am and 06:00pm. 

We are closely monitoring the situation . 

Activate any flood protection products you may have . Take care and avoid walking, cycling or driving through flood water. 

This message will be updated by 4:00PM on 27 January 2026 or as the situation changes.

Flood warning area: Riverside properties and roads in Culmstock and Uffculme, including Culmstock Bridge, The Strand and the B3391 at Culmstock, and Bridge Street and Denners Way in Uffculme.
